The open-air cinema series in the hamlets of Trecastelli
With the arrival of summer, the Municipality of Trecastelli (province of Ancona, Marche) lights up its outdoor screens with Cinesuonando Sotto le Stelle, the cinema under the stars series that animates the evenings of June, July, and August each year. The formula is what has made the event successful: no single venue, but a traveling cinema that moves from hamlet to hamlet, bringing screenings to the heart of the local communities.
Trecastelli was formed in 2014 from the merger of the municipalities of Ripe, Monterado, and Castel Colonna, and this plural identity is reflected in the very spirit of the series. Each evening takes place in a different hamlet, transforming squares, parks, and multi-purpose courts into open-air arenas: Brugnetto, Castel Colonna, Ripe, Passo Ripe, Monterado, and Ponte Rio. It's a way to enhance every corner of the Municipality and to offer all residents, even those in the smallest locations, the chance to gather under the same sky.
The film selection favors animated cinema and major titles for all ages, with particular attention to younger audiences. Between comedies, adventures, and recent family cinema classics, the evenings become an anticipated event for local families and for those spending the summer in the hills of the Ancona hinterland. Admission is always free.
Cinesuonando Sotto le Stelle is the heart of the Municipality's summer program, which also includes concerts, theater performances, exhibitions, and creative workshops for children distributed throughout the season. The series is promoted by the Trecastelli Municipal Administration and the Department of Culture, with the support of local associations. For visitors, it's the perfect opportunity to discover the villages of the Val Misa and Val Nevola, a few kilometers from the coast of Senigallia.

Screenings take place in the hamlets of Trecastelli (AN): Brugnetto, Castel Colonna, Ripe, Passo Ripe, Monterado, and Ponte Rio, in squares, parks, and multi-purpose courts. The venue changes each evening.
Six evenings from late June to early August. Screenings generally start at 9:00 PM, at dusk.
Free admission to all evenings.
Trecastelli is located in the hinterland of the province of Ancona, in the Marche region, a short distance from Senigallia and the Marotta-Mondolfo A14 exit. It is easily reachable by car from the SS16 Adriatica, heading inland.
